UFC returns to Los Angeles for the first time since UFC 227 in 2018, setting up shop at the Crypto.com Arena for UFC 331: Van vs Pantoja 2.
Topping the bill is a rematch nobody saw finishing the way it did the first time around — flyweight champion Joshua Van defends his belt against the man he took it from, former titleholder Alexandre Pantoja.
Their first meeting at UFC 323 in December lasted just 26 seconds before an arm injury halted Pantoja’s offense and handed Van the title via TKO. Pantoja now gets the rematch he’s been chasing, this time looking to settle the score over a full five rounds.
The co-main event carries its own title implications, with Arman Tsarukyan and Mauricio Ruffy meeting over five rounds for a shot at the lightweight No. 1 contender spot.
Note: Brian Ortega’s lightweight bout with Renato Moicano was pulled from the card during fight week due to injury, trimming the lineup by one fight and moving every remaining main card bout up a slot.

UFC 331 Van vs Pantoja 2: Fight Card

Main Card
- Main Event: Joshua Van (c) vs Alexandre Pantoja (Flyweight Title)
- Co-Main Event: Arman Tsarukyan vs Mauricio Ruffy (Lightweight)
- Patricio Pitbull vs Dooho Choi (Featherweight)
- Gable Steveson vs Sean Sharaf (Heavyweight)
- Alonzo Menifield vs Iwo Baraniewski (Light Heavyweight)
Prelims
- Marlon Vera vs Charles Jourdain (Bantamweight)
- Tai Tuivasa vs Robelis Despaigne (Heavyweight)
- Michael Aswell Jr. vs Joosang Yoo (Featherweight)
- Ryan Gandra vs Ozzy Diaz (Middleweight)
Early Prelims
- Edmen Shahbazyan vs Brunno Ferreira (Middleweight)
- Casey O’Neill vs Eduarda Moura (Women’s Flyweight)
- Giga Chikadze vs Joanderson Brito (Featherweight)
